Biography
Mike has been involved with in-situ remediation for over twenty years and has worked in the remediation technology and environmental consulting communities his entire professional career. His role as Senior Engineer at AST involves project assessment and design, field implementation oversight, and post project data analysis for sites in the Western US, Canada, Europe, and Australia.
